UK Endorsment bodies provide their clients with the following services: 1. Inelectual Property Support 2. Business Routine Processes Support 3. Fund raising Support for the grown businesses 4. Training and educational support
In UK startup Visa you can: 1. Work for other companies 2. Do not need any initial Capital Investment 3. You will get a visa for a 2 year period that can not be Prolonged In Innovator Visa Scheme: 1. You do not have the permit to work for any other companies that your startup 2. An Initial Invesment of 50 kPound per each applicant is required for the company. 3. You have a 3 year residency permit, which can be prolonged.
Your family members can apply at the same time as you apply and you can come with your spouse and under 18 YO children at the same time to UK.
